The change involves the v2 model removing doublers from the VRM. The standard Elite board uses six-phase VRM with doublers to create a twelve-phase setup. The V2 design pairs two MOSFETs at once, achieving identical performance using twelve chips instead of relying on those doubler chips. This approach was adopted because the doubler chip was hard to obtain or suspected of being discontinued. As a result, many boards were updated to eliminate these components. Additionally, the back panel now lacks one USB 3.0 5 Gbps port for some design reasons.
